Adiabatic heating: as air rises and cools about the windward side of a mountain vary, it undergoes a process named adiabatic cooling. Conversely, when air descends on the leeward facet, it experiences adiabatic heating.

A foehn effects with the ascent of moist air up the windward slopes; as this air climbs, it expands and cools till it turns into saturated with water vapour, and then it cools far more little by little since its Föhn humidity is condensing as rain or snow, releasing latent warmth. By the time it reaches the peaks and stops climbing, the air is quite dry. The ridges with the mountains tend to be obscured by a lender of clouds called a foehn wall, which marks the upper Restrict of precipitation to the windward slopes.
foehn, warm and dry, gusty wind that periodically descends the leeward slopes of almost all mountains and mountain ranges. The identify was 1st placed on a wind of this kind that happens from the Alps, the place the phenomenon was very first studied.

Over the northern aspect in the Alps, the föhn is affiliated with Superb visibility as a result of minimal humidity. In winter and spring[five] the dry air plus the substantial temperature encourages fast snow soften.
Rain shadow influence: the procedure is often related to a rain shadow effect. Around the windward aspect with the mountains, the cooling air may lead to the condensation of moisture, cloud formation and precipitation.
